Obituary for Josephine Ann Fornicola (Scott)

Josephine Fornicola, 86, was born in Asbury Park and resided in Jackson, New Jersey, passed away peacefully on Saturday the 16th of June. She was surrounded by her loved ones when God’s angels came to take her home.
Josephine was an expectational woman with an enormous heart of gold. She was married to the love of her life, high school sweetheart, and devoted husband Theodore Fornicola for 65 years.
Mother of three beautiful daughters Maryan Fornicola of Tinton Falls, Lynda & John Roch of Downingtown, PA, and Joy & Richard Lehmann of Jackson. All her children were proud to call this beautiful woman their mother and best friend.
Josephine was the grandmother to eleven grandchildren, Teddi & John Gugliuzza, Scott & Sally Thedwall, Alex Thedwall, John Roch, Joseph Roch, Mark Roch, Christopher Roch, Ryan & Danielle Lehmann, Courtney & Ryan Andersen, Eric & Jill Lehmann, and Kristyn & James Corey. She had a way of making each of them recognize how special and loved they are. She had a very special relationship with everyone that knew her.
Seven beautiful great grandchildren were lucky enough to call her Gigi, Riely, Rori, Zoey and Aubri Roch, Gianni and Mikayla Gugliuzza, and Ryder Andersen.
Josephine was predeceased by her beloved grandson, Joseph Roch;her parents, Henry & Fortunata Scott; her sisters, Jennie Cassidy and Rosemarie Caruso.
She succumbed to her illness after a courageous battle for many years to Non-Hodgkin's Lymphoma. Josephine’s warmth, grace, and dignity will live forever in our hearts.
